Good morning,I have a new Pajero Did LWB.
There is a roughness on the engine/drivetrain especially noticeable on highways.I have had the car at the dealer who assures me that all is well,no problems found,but even my bakkie does not have this roughness.
Is there any other owner out there who has experienced the same problem?

Bought new November 2014,has 5000 km on clock,no mods,has standard Brdgestone Dueler HT tyres.
Something wrong there.
New Gen4 with no mods is one of the smoothest rides available.
I would start by checking tyre balance / alignment / out of round / flat spots / pressure (you have probably already tried all these).
Swap tyres fronts for rears.
Maybe borrow a set of tyres + rims from a colleague.
Take another new PJ from your selling dealer for a test drive along the same road that you feel roughness in yours. Does it feel the same as yours?
Persist with dealer until it is sorted.
